Unfortunately, many homeowners and property managers consider tree stumps to be harmless components of a landscape, which don’t require any action. But in actuality, tree stumps can present a variety of issues, including:
From stinging insects to rats to snakes, a variety of wild creatures can take up residence in tree stumps. Left unchecked, these kinds of problems can get out of control and eventually leave you facing significant pest control expenses.
No matter their height, tree stumps almost always represent a serious trip hazard. And while anyone can suffer an injury after tripping over a stump, young children and the elderly are typically at the highest risk.
It’s hard to make good use of the space around a tree stump. The stump’s roots preclude you from planting new trees in the area, and the above-ground portion of the stump prevents you from adding things like benches or decorations.
Aesthetic tastes are certainly subjective, but few people would consider tree stumps attractive. In fact, most homeowners and property managers consider them eyesores, which compromise the area’s beauty.
In some cases, tree stumps can serve as disease reservoirs, which may eventually cause your existing trees to suffer from declining health. Not all diseases will persist in a stump in this manner, but others commonly spread this way.
Some tree species are notorious for sending up new shoots from stumps and root systems. This new growth may appear vigorous, but it’ll rarely exhibit strong branch attachment or sound structure, setting the stage for future problems.

Stump grinding costs vary based on a number of factors, but they’re typically tied to the size (diameter) of the stump in question. Generally speaking, stump removal will generally cost between $100 and $500.
Though many homeowners and property managers consider renting a stump grinder and taking on the project themselves, this is rarely cost-effective, as stump grinder rental rates are typically between $50 and $100 per hour. By the time you transport the stump grinder both ways, factor in gas, and the time you’ll spend completing the work, you’ll generally spend more doing this kind of job yourself.
It will generally take about one to three hours to grind a 24-inch stump, though things like the stump’s species, condition, and site accessibility will all play a role in determining the actual timeline.
Not in California, as stump burning is illegal for most of the year. It’s also a bad idea in general, as it takes far longer to burn a stump than most people would think, and it poses an extreme fire risk during this time.
A stump will eventually rot if not grinded, but this can take years or even decades, depending on its size and species. During that time, it’ll represent a trip hazard, serve as an eyesore, and likely harbor wildlife. For all of these reasons and more, it’s generally advisable to have stumps professionally ground at the time the tree is removed.
